CC   -!- FUNCTION: Synthesizes alpha-1,4-glucan chains using ADP-glucose.
CC       {ECO:0000256|ARBA:ARBA00002764, ECO:0000256|HAMAP-Rule:MF_00484}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=[(1->4)-alpha-D-glucosyl](n) + ADP-alpha-D-glucose = [(1->4)-
CC         alpha-D-glucosyl](n+1) + ADP + H(+); Xref=Rhea:RHEA:18189, Rhea:RHEA-
CC         COMP:9584, Rhea:RHEA-COMP:9587, ChEBI:CHEBI:15378, ChEBI:CHEBI:15444,
CC         ChEBI:CHEBI:57498, ChEBI:CHEBI:456216; EC=2.4.1.21;
CC         Evidence={ECO:0000256|ARBA:ARBA00001478, ECO:0000256|HAMAP-
CC         Rule:MF_00484};
CC   -!- PATHWAY: Glycan biosynthesis; glycogen biosynthesis.
CC       {ECO:0000256|HAMAP-Rule:MF_00484}.
CC   -!- SIMILARITY: Belongs to the glycosyltransferase 1 family.
CC       Bacterial/plant glycogen synthase subfamily.
